Steel AK mags are heavy because they are built to be relatively bombproof. As for variation, you can pretty much take any country's original military production AK mag in 7.62x39 and put it in any other country's AK rifle in that caliber, and it will work. You start dealing with calibers like .223 that there was never an original combloc standard for (or aftermarket/cheap magazines), and only then do you really run into inconsistencies since each manufacturer/country did their own thing.

There are a lot of AK magazines out there (Korean, etc) that look like original military production, but which are not, FYI. That's not to say you can't find bad military issue mags, but in general they tend to be pretty solid, which is a minor miracle considering how many different countries have made them. Probably one of the best military magazine systems ever designed.

Agreed on being a bit heavy and clunky for a lightweight bolt action, but that's true of semi auto mags in general, and one reason why AICS magazines are popular for bolt guns.
